What is U0082?
The U0082 diagnostic trouble code (DTC) indicates a communication issue within the vehicle's control modules. Specifically, it signifies that the 'A' bus, which is part of the Controller Area Network (CAN), is experiencing a malfunction. This bus is essential for communication between various electronic control units (ECUs) within your vehicle, such as the engine control module (ECM), transmission control module (TCM), and body control module (BCM). When a communication error arises, it can manifest as performance issues, warning lights, and, in some cases, even safety concerns. For example, in vehicles like the 2016-2020 Chevrolet Silverado or the 2017-2021 Ford F-150, drivers may notice a loss of power steering, erratic instrument panel readings, or the check engine light illuminating. Ignoring the U0082 code can lead to further complications, including impaired vehicle handling and increased repair costs, as the underlying issues may worsen over time. Therefore, understanding what this code means and addressing it promptly can help maintain your vehicle's performance and safety.

Symptoms
Common symptoms when U0082 is present:
- Check engine light stays on constantly, indicating an underlying issue that needs to be addressed.
- Instrument panel gauges may fluctuate erratically, causing confusion about vehicle status.
- Power steering may fail intermittently, making the vehicle difficult to control, especially at low speeds.
- The vehicle may experience reduced acceleration or power, leading to a frustrating driving experience.
- Various warning lights may illuminate on the dashboard, indicating multiple system failures.
Possible Causes
Most common causes of U0082 (ordered by frequency):
- The most common cause of the U0082 code is a failure in the wiring harness or connectors, with about 60% of cases attributed to this issue. Damaged or corroded connections can disrupt communication between modules.
- Another common cause is a malfunctioning control module itself, which may occur due to software glitches or internal failures. This is seen in approximately 25% of cases.
- A less common cause includes issues with the power supply to the modules, which can lead to intermittent communication failures. Regularly checking battery connections can help prevent this.
- An uncommon but serious cause is water intrusion into the electrical systems, which can short-circuit components and should be addressed immediately to avoid extensive damage.
- Rarely, a faulty ignition switch can lead to U0082, causing sporadic loss of communication. This typically occurs in older vehicles with wear-and-tear electrical components.
